dart Isolate使用案例
2023-11-13 Android 941
import 'dart:isolate';
void printMessage(var message) {
var sendPort = message[0] as SendPort;
var msg = message[0] as String;
print('Message: $msg');
sendPort.send('Hello from new Isolate!');
}
void main() async {
var receivePort = ReceivePort();
Isolate iso = await Isolate.spawn(printMessage, [receivePort, 'Hello!']);
receivePort.listen((message) {
print('Received: $message');
});
receivePort.close();
iso.kill();
} 很赞哦! (0)
相关文章
文章评论
-
-
-
0条评论